2012-08-11 64 views
6

在Windows 7机器上使用cygwin将我的first_app推到git集线器。使用命令git push origin master我没有得到任何回应。似乎它挂起,我不得不ctrl c。我已经添加了我的ssh密钥给github ...谢谢。Git推送起源大师挂起 - cygwin瓦特/ Windows 7

+0

最好使用msysgit(但一定要设置变量HOME:http://stackoverflow.com/questions/10122439/msysgit-and-ssh-config-missing/10122865#10122865)或他们自己的GitHub工具: http://windows.github.com/ – VonC 2012-08-11 19:44:26

+0

THanks VonC这样做的技巧 – ChangeAgent 2012-08-19 17:17:27

+0

优秀。我在下面添加了一个答案,使得该选项(msysgit而不是cygwin)更清晰。 – VonC 2012-08-19 17:20:50

回答

2

正如评论中所述,使用msysgit或GitHub for Windows(其中包括msysgit)是一个更安全的选择。

它将访问您的密钥HOME,默认情况下将在%HOMEDRIVE%\%HOMEPATH%之下,除非您明确定义HOME:有关更多信息,请参阅“MSysGit and ssh config. missing”。